The proposed research will develop a personalized exercise training program to improve functional capacity in patients on optimal treatment for transthyretin cardiac amyloidosis. This is a vital next step to improve functional capacity and quality of life of people suffering from transthyretin cardiac amyloidosis.",[60,61],"Amyloid Cardiomyopathy","Transthyretin Cardiac Amyloidosis","2025-03-14",{"date":64,"type":65},"2025-03-18","ACTUAL",{"date":67,"type":65},"2024-07-10",{"date":69,"type":54},"2030-06-30",{"name":5,"class":6},1]
